Musek
Luxembourgish
Etymology
From French musique, from Old French musique, reborrowed from Latin mūsica, borrowed from Ancient Greek μουσική (mousikḗ, “art of the Muses”), derived from Μοῦσα (Moûsa, “Muse”).
Noun
Musek f (uncountable)
